Consumer Interest in Skin Safe Adhesive Products
Consumer interest in skin safe adhesive products is driven by a combination of health awareness, regulatory changes, and the increase in skin sensitivities. Today’s consumers are more informed than ever, with access to information that helps them make educated decisions regarding their purchases. This heightened awareness has led to an increase in demand for products that align with both safety and efficacy standards. Regulations such as the European Union’s REACH (Registration, Evaluation, Authorisation, and Restriction of Chemicals) have also influenced consumer expectations, as they regulate the presence of certain chemicals in consumer products. These factors contribute significantly to the rising interest in skin safe adhesives.
In addition to health-conscious individual consumers, medical professionals and institutions are keenly interested in skin safe products due to their implications for patient care. Adhesive products used in hospitals, such as bandages and wound dressings, must adhere to stringent safety standards. This has driven the healthcare sector to prioritize skin safe options, creating a substantial market for products that are gentle on the skin yet effective in medical applications. The rise in procedures requiring temporary external adhesives, such as non-invasive monitoring devices, has further bolstered the demand for skin safe adhesives, thus expanding the consumer base beyond individual users.
Manufacturing and Innovation
The production of skin safe adhesive products requires significant innovation and rigorous testing to ensure that they meet both safety and performance criteria. Manufacturers are leveraging advanced technologies to develop adhesives that are not only effective but also safe for prolonged skin contact. Research in material science plays a critical role in formulating adhesives that minimize skin irritation and allergic reactions. Innovations in this field are aimed at reducing—and eventually eliminating—volatile organic compounds (VOCs) and other potentially harmful ingredients commonly found in traditional adhesives. This emphasis on innovation is foundational for manufacturers seeking to stay competitive in the evolving market landscape.
Many companies are turning to natural ingredients and novel formulations to meet the rising demand for skin safe adhesives. Incorporating plant-based resins and bio-based polymers offers a sustainable and skin-friendly alternative to conventional adhesives. These innovations extend the range of applications for skin safe adhesives beyond the typical uses, enabling their integration into emerging fields such as wearable technology and smart textiles. Collaborations between adhesive manufacturers and technology firms are increasingly common, as they strive to innovate and address the unique challenges that arise when developing new products for the modern consumer.
